Macron to Host Saudi Crown Prince MBS in Paris for Key Talks on Energy and Regional Issues
French President Emmanuel Macron is set to host Saudi Crown Prince Mohammed bin Salman in Paris for discussions focused on energy, regional conflicts, and bilateral cooperation. This meeting is significant as it may influence regional dynamics, particularly in relation to Iran's interests in the Middle East.
